Overview Of Clay Tile Roof Materials
Clay tile roof materials are primarily fired clay products that come in various shapes, textures, and colors. Traditional clay tiles are valued for their natural material properties, including thermal resistance and long lifespans. The most familiar forms include flat, corrugated, and interlocking tiles, as well as distinctive barrel shapes such as Spanish and mission styles. While some tiles are pure clay, others are terracotta or glazed. The essential distinction is that clay tiles are fired ceramic pieces that retain color and texture over decades.
Clay Tile Characteristics
Clay tiles are known for their durability and weather resistance when properly installed. They typically weigh more than asphalt or metal roofs, which influences structural requirements. In hot climates, clay tiles offer excellent insulation and heat reflection, potentially reducing cooling costs. They resist wind uplift well when properly anchored and have a long service life, often surpassing half a century with maintenance and occasional replacement of broken pieces. Aesthetic versatility allows homeowners to achieve a Mediterranean, Spanish, or classic European appearance.
- Shape Variants: Flat, interlocking, barrel (Spanish/Mantiago), and curved tiles.
- Color Options: Natural earth tones ranging from warm reds to browns; some tiles are glazed for additional color stability.
- Weight Considerations: Heavier tiles require a reinforced roof structure and appropriate underlayment.
- Water Management: Proper alignment and sealant details at joints prevent leaks in extreme weather.
Cement Tiles Vs. Clay Tiles: What To Know
Concrete, or cement, tiles are a common alternative to traditional clay. While they share many benefits, cement tiles differ in composition, weight, and performance. Cement tiles can be molded into more uniform shapes and may offer lower initial cost in some markets. They tend to be heavier than clay and may require different installation techniques. Both materials can mimic the look of natural clay while delivering strong weather resistance, but long-term color stability and glaze options vary. Homeowners should evaluate climate, structural capacity, and local availability when comparing these options.
Material Differences
- Composition: Clay tiles are fired earth-based ceramics; cement tiles are cement-based composites reinforced with fibers.
- Color Stability: Clay tiles often retain natural color well; cement tiles may require sealants to prevent efflorescence or staining.
- Lifespan: Both can last many decades, but maintenance needs differ by product and climate.
- Weight: Cement tiles can be heavy; structural assessment is essential.
Installation Considerations And Underlayment
Proper installation is critical to the performance of clay tile roofs. A roof deck must be structurally capable of supporting the weight, and fasteners must be appropriate for the tile profile. Underlayment typically includes a high-quality underlayment membrane and starter courses to ensure waterproofing along eaves and ridges. Ventilation, attic insulation, and proper flashing around chimneys, skylights, and edges prevent moisture issues. Local building codes may require specific fastener types and nailing patterns to resist wind uplift in coastal or storm-prone areas.
Key Installation Tips
- Structural Review: Confirm roof framing can bear the cumulative weight of tiles and add reinforcements if needed.
- Underlayment: Use a durable, watertight layer beneath tiles, with allowances for expansion and contraction.
- Tile Spacing: Maintain correct spacing to prevent breakage and ensure proper drainage.
- Professional Slope Requirements: Some clay tile profiles require minimum roof slopes to avoid ponding.
Durability, Maintenance And Lifespan
Clay tile roofs offer exceptional durability when installed correctly. The surface is resistant to UV light, fading, and many weather conditions. However, individual tiles can crack or break due to hail, heavy foot traffic, or impact. Broken tiles should be replaced promptly to maintain waterproofing. Routine inspections, especially after storms, help detect issues early. Maintenance often focuses on cleaning debris, verifying ridge caps, and ensuring that sealants around penetrations remain intact. With proper care, clay tile roofs frequently reach 50 years or more in many U.S. regions.

Aesthetic Options And Colors
Clay tile materials support a broad aesthetic range. Natural terracotta tones provide a warm appearance that ages gracefully, while glazed versions offer color stability and additional weather resistance. Interlocking profiles provide a modern, clean look, while barrel tiles convey a traditional Mediterranean vibe. Homeowners should consider the surrounding architecture, neighborhood standards, and climate when choosing a color and profile. A color consultant or manufacturer samples can help visualize long-term curb appeal.
Costs, Availability And Return On Investment
Initial costs for clay tile roofs are typically higher than asphalt or some metal options. Material costs, labor, roof structure requirements, and underlayment all contribute to the total. However, clay tiles often yield a favorable return through extended lifespan, energy efficiency, and favorable resale value. Availability varies by region, with higher density in areas with historic installations or Mediterranean-style architecture. Homeowners should budget for potential structural upgrades and periodic maintenance to maximize ROI over time.
Environmental Considerations And Sustainability
Clay tile roof materials are generally regarded as sustainable options. Natural clay is abundant and recyclable, and many tiles can be repaired rather than replaced. The production process, while energy-intensive, benefits from long service life and potential heat reflection that lowers energy use. Local sourcing can reduce transportation emissions. When evaluating sustainability, consider not only the material but the entire roof system, including installation waste, underlayment choices, and end-of-life disposal or recycling.
